Usb design by example john hyde pdf

John hyde superspeed device design by example 2014 pdf. Included with the book is a cd rom with pdf versions of all the relevant. Usb multirole device design by example by john hyde. I have helped a wide range of clients design and debug an even wider range of innovative usb products. Usb multirole device design by example john hyde foreword by brian booker we were pleased to get john hyde to write this book on cypress semiconductors behalf. Usb multi role device design by exampleby john hyde cypress semiconductor, 2.

John has also authored the seminal usb design by example series of books which have helped many engineers understand the underlying complexity of usb by leading them through a series of practical examples. Embedded usb design by example by john hyde ftdi chip. C ecosystem power role data role device ufp host dfp sourceonly sinkonly desktop pcserver mobile devices drd power bank monitor, tv docking station wall outlet charger usb hub usb devices accessories laptop laptop desktop hdd mobile hdd usb hub no data usb powered accessories dfp downward facing port drp. A practical guide to building io devices 2nd edition john hyde on. Download free book of computer hardware pdf backupliquid. A practical guide to building io devices 2nd edition by john hyde pdf, epub ebook d0wnl0ad this unique guide goes beyond all the universal serial bus usb specification overviews to provide you with the expert knowledge and skills you need to design and implement usb io devices.

Cypress semiconductor corporation internal correspondence. At electronica 2010, ftdi released part ii of embedded usb design by example book by john hyde commissioned by ftdi. John hyde usb design by example 1999 pdf consense library. A typical example for this would be a smartphone or a tablet that can both connect to a computer. I know i could build the interface myself with the information provided in the two seminal books on the subject. Usb multirole device design by example printed by cypress semiconductor corporation. Part ii of embedded usb design by example by john hyde now available for download. Usb design by example by john hyde and jan axelsons usb complete. Usb multirole device design by example download link. A practical guide to building io devices 20528 john hyde, usb multirole device design by example.

A practical guide to building io devices 2nd edition 9780970284655 by john hyde and a great selection of similar new, used and collectible books available now at great prices. Only the new elements of multirole device design are covered. It is organized around a series of fully documented, realworld examples, and is structured to serve as both a stepbystep guide for creating specific devices and a complete. This is a howto book which explains, with handson examples, how to design and implement a superspeed usb peripheral that can interface to your hardware using a 32bit 100mhz bus with standard or custom protocols. During my 25 years at intel i worked in almost every department before leaving in 2002 to create my own usb consultancy business. John hyde superspeed device design by example 2014 pdf consense library free book download. This unique guide goes beyond all the universal serial bus usb specification overviews to provide you with the expert knowledge and skills you need to design and implement usb io devices. View notes usb multirole device design by example from cs 101 at stanford university. A practical guide to building io devices john hyde on. Superspeed device design by example ebooks for free. How is making sure that this superspeed device design, by book and discover that superspeed technology has now been made accessible to the rest of us. The vnc1l vinculum i is a host controller that supports a command set for accessing usb devices via a uart, spi, or parallel interface. A usb capable efm32 microcontroller can operate as a host, a device or as an otg dual role device. He is currently working as a writerinresidence for intel press.

Only the new elements of multi role device design are covered. Provides examples, complete with schematics and source code, that gradually increase in complexity describes many vendor solutions and shows how to pick the ones best suited to your project needs explains how to design a vast array of devices, including data acquisition, audio, video and computertelephony. Design considerations for usb type c power delivery. A typical example for this would be a smartphone or a tablet that can both connect to a computer as a usb mass storage device, or act as a host if a memory card reader or a usb memory stick is connected. Usb otg and embedded hosts jan axelsons lakeview research. Organized around a series of fully documented, realworld examples, this book is structured to serve as both a stepbystep guide for creating specific devices and a complete reference to usb. Usb design by example explains what usb means to hardware developers, taking an approach that combines academic elucidation of the official specification with some experimental setups. Superspeed device design, by example, by john hyde pdf superspeed device design, by example, by john hyde epub. Ezusb fx3 knowledge base articles to understand the basics of ezusb fx3 and accelerate your design, see the book, superspeed device design by example by john hyde. The universal serial bus usb is a new standard specification for pc peripherals that provides a uniform approach to developing products that work together seamlessly through a single, onesizefitsall plug and port connection.

This unique guide goes beyond all the usb specification. A practical guide to building io devices intel university press papcdr by john hyde isbn. Usb design by example guide books acm digital library. To date, all usb books and most usb technical articles have presented usb as a technical wonder and the reader is flooded with details. Embedded usb design by example is a free ebook from john hyde and ftdi.

Though not everything a hardware developer could wish for, john hydes. Usb multirole device design by example usb multirole device design by example printed by cypress semiconductor corporation. Usb design by example by john hyde, 97804770482, available at book depository with free delivery worldwide. Universal serial bus is a new standard specification for pc peripherals allowing them to work together seamlessly. Cyusb3acc007 cpld accessory board for the ezusb fx3 superspeed explorer kit the cyusb3acc007 cpld accessory board is designed to work with the gpif ii of the ezusb fx3 superspeed explorer kit cyusb3kit003. Though not everything a hardware developer could wish for, john hyde s explanations represent a valuable supplement to the notably obtuse specification documents. Application note an2298 usb design by example by john. Usb user module alongside the nowfamiliar, programmable io user modules to provide an instant connection of a pctorealworld io. Ezusb fx3fx3s hardware design guidelines and schematic checklist application note. Where is progcpld, where can i download the project files including the. A practical guide to building io devices by john hyde and a great selection of related books, art and collectibles available now at. John realized the need for usb design by example while he was intels editor for the pc98 system design guide. Superspeed device design by example pdf 68 download. I have been involved with usb since its inception and continue to be.

Following a short introduction to the new elements available to you, this note covers some usb essentials then works through three example projects built using the cy8c24794 evaluation board. It guides design engineers through the steps on how to add usb connectivity to their system design and identifies techniques to overcome the various practical challenges they face in both hardware and software. Usb design by example a practical guide to building io devices john hyde wiley. Embedded usb design by example element14 ftdi chip. It begins with an overview of usb, its electrical and other features, its limitations and. Application note an2298 psocbased usb device design by example author. All components must implement endpoint 0 and our examples will also. A practical guide to building io devices intel university press by john hyde. Where can i get information about superspeed device design by example, by john hyde.

Superspeed device design by example, by john hyde, is the latest in a series of howto usb books. Usb is now a mature technology yet many people are not using it since they perceive it as too complicated. Mar 16, 2015 i wrote my first usb book, usb design by example, while working at intel corporation. Implementations should ensure compliance with this revision. I have helped a wide range of clients design and debug an even wider range of innovative usb.

Installation instructions literature list version changes. Every attempt has been made to ensure a consistent and implementable specification. Usb design by example, second edition by john hyde. I wrote my first usb book, usb design by example, while working at intel corporation.

Cyusb3acc007 cpld accessory board for the ezusb fx3. In the book superspeed device design by example by john hyde, available on amazon. In an65974 designing with the ezusb fx3 slave fifo interface. It should be considered a supplement to his usb design by example in the same way that the otg supplement complements the usb 2. Usb design by example book pdf best of all, they are entirely free to find, use and download, so there is no cost or stress at all. This sdk supports all 9 th generation scanners and a few others please refer to fssicd005 for details this software can be run in 32 or 64 bit on the windows operating systems supported by widesystem 5. This guide takes a practical approach to designing and implementing superspeed usb peripherals. Virtually all new pcs and the imac ship with usb ports.

This is a howto book which explains, with handson examples, how to design and implement. The universal serial bus usb is a new standard specification for pc. John hyde is a 22year intel veteran who has been responsible for providing technical documentation, demonstrations and technical training for a wide range of intels products. Everyday low prices and free delivery on eligible orders. Embedded usb design by example provides a practical usb engineering guide based on ftdis product portfolio. This book is really great, but all visual studio projects were a little outofdate, so i retargetrecompile with visual studio 2017 community on windows 10 with some fixes to get rid of compile errors. Ezusb fx3 architecture overview available on the same web page as this application note knowledge base articles. Download pdf superspeed device design, by example, by john hyde. It is meant to be used for the examples mentioned in the book superspeed device design by example, by john hyde. Ingenieria en microcontroladores protocolo usb universal. John realized the need for usb design by example while he was intels editor for the pc98 system design. John hyde is principle at usb design by example, a consultancy firm he created after retiring from intel in 2002.

The book provides a practical usb engineering guide based on ftdis product portfolio. Application note an2298 usb design by example by john hyde. A practical guide to building io devices with cdrom, second editionmay 2002. Usb design by example by john hyde is aimed at those who must develop usb hardware devices as well as drivers and software applications to use them.

This book is written by john hyde, an internationally recognised and renowned figure in the field of usb. Usb design by example by john hydei wrote my first usb. John hyde is an internationally recognised and renowned figure in the field of usb, having authored the seminal usb design by example series of books which have helped many engineers understand the. This guide takes a practical approach to designing and. Virtually all new pcs, and the imac, now ship with usb ports. Design examples cover most usb classeshid, communications, audio, massstorage, and huband provide insights into highspeed usb 2. Usb multirole device design by example usb multirole.

Superspeed device design by example, a book by john hydeintroducing the lowcost ezusb fx3 superspeed explorer. John has been involved in usb since its inception and wrote his first usb design by example book in 1999. This text should be considered a supplement to john hyde s book usb design by example, in the same way that the otg supplement complements the usb 2. A practical guide to building io devices edition 1.

833 1254 1494 1227 491 1610 468 1536 203 1145 1596 815 1236 380 638 1100 343 915 625 995 704 826 56 338 1332 1246 232 1614 351 499 393 1584 253 1174 386 781 256 1207 935 682 456 527 150